Transaction 03903dfcd027a32a96f2078bc52cdc16f11893c586e59629babcaccad04f70e8

51 Input
2 Outputs
  • 03903dfcd027a32a96f2078bc52cdc16f11893c586e59629babcaccad04f70e8:0
  • value  549189
    address  3LzoTrEHzZMuyr6gs3f4MJ22naPJ9bCfoR
  • 03903dfcd027a32a96f2078bc52cdc16f11893c586e59629babcaccad04f70e8:1
  • value  500000000
    address  39HTqqMAs1adnyTWWvVexA51B79njyNkhn